首页 >

css文字间距撑满 |css初始化有什么好处

CSS文字间距撑满是一种常见的网页排版技巧,能够让文本在页面上更加美观和易于阅读。实现这一效果需要使用CSS中的letter-spacing属性。 首先,大家来看一下letter-spacing属性的基本用法。该属性指定字符间的距离,可以取负值和百分比值。例如下面的代码会将文字的字符间距增加2px:
p {
letter-spacing: 2px;
}
接下来,大家需要将文字的间距撑满整个容器。为此,大家需要知道容器的宽度和文字的总宽度。文字的总宽度可以通过JavaScript脚本获取,也可以手动计算。下面是一段手动计算文字总宽度的代码示例:
var text = document.querySelector('p');
var container = document.querySelector('.container');
var textWidth = text.offsetWidth;
var containerWidth = container.offsetWidth;
var characterSpacing = Math.floor((containerWidth - textWidth) / (text.textContent.length - 1));
text.style.letterSpacing = characterSpacing + 'px';
该代码先获取了文本和容器的元素,然后分别获取它们的宽度。接着,计算出每个字符之间需要新增的间隔距离,并将其应用到letter-spacing属性中。这样就能够让文本在容器内部撑满,使得整个页面更加美观和舒适。 需要注意的是,使用letter-spacing属性增加字符间距可能会影响文字的对齐和居中。因此,在使用该属性时需要仔细调整样式,保证页面的整体效果。

  • css现代战争3 |css隐藏序列号
  • css现代战争3 |css隐藏序列号 | css现代战争3 |css隐藏序列号 ...

  • css 设置内边距 |css logo居中
  • css 设置内边距 |css logo居中 | css 设置内边距 |css logo居中 ...

  • css样式三要素 |css3滚动条样式
  • css样式三要素 |css3滚动条样式 | css样式三要素 |css3滚动条样式 ...